Office Building in Golden Sells for $20.9M

6th Avenue West, a multi-tenant office building in Golden, has sold for $20.9 million to Denver-based Centre Point Properties, LLC. Located at 350 Indiana Street, 6th Avenue West is an in-fill, Class A, eight-story office building totaling approximately 125,000 rentable square feet with covered parking. Brennan to Develop Three Class A Distribution Buildings in Thornton

Brennan Investment Group has acquired 24 acres at the southwest corner of 128th and Washington Avenue in Thornton. Located in the growing North I-25 industrial submarket, the site provides highway visibility from Interstate 25. Evermore Partners Acquires Boulder Office Building and Secures Leaseback with Local Startup

A 22,240-square-foot office building located at 6840 Winchester Circle in Boulder has been puchased by Evermore Partners, a newly formed real estate investment company focusing on high-impact, value creation activities.
